inexcusable
adj.
1.without excuse or justification
2.not excusable

Idiom of the Day
(one's) goose is cooked
one has been discovered to have done something wrong and is now in trouble, one is finished, one's chances are ruined
I told a lie to my company. Now my goose is cooked and I am in much trouble.
